    Default How to get legal help when can't afford it

    Trying to file for divorce with custody issues potentially but can't afford the expense of an attorney. As a single father with 2 children and daycare costs there is no extra for an attorney. I tried to see about legal aid services but I make just over the threshold for assistance. What should I do, the mother's home is not stable, children when they visit are staying in a single room with mother and her significant other and there are a total of 9-11 people in an 800sq ft house. Police have been there for domestic disputes several times in a week with children present. Need help...any ideas where to turn?
